Estuaries


Estuaries are semi-enclosed coastal bodies of water that have a free connection with the open sea and within which seawater is measurably diluted with freshwater derived from land drainage. They are typically characterized by fluctuating salinity levels due to the mixing of freshwater and saltwater. Estuaries are important habitats for a variety of marine and terrestrial species, including fish, birds, and mammals. They also serve as nursery grounds for many commercially important fish species. Estuaries are also important for human activities such as shipping, fishing, and recreation.
